Market performance reveals KFC's competitive strength and customer preference, showing brand's share of foot traffic in the industry.
KFC in Italy is in the top 1% in market performance, a leading position indicating strong brand preference and competitive advantage. Performance peers Roadhouse Restaurant and Venchi Cioccolato e Gelato are in the same percentile range.
Customer satisfaction reflects brand perception and loyalty, directly impacting retention and future revenue streams. CSAT is a key indicator of service quality.
KFC's overall customer satisfaction in Italy is 65%, up by 0.7 percentage points year-over-year. Calabria shows the highest CSAT at 94% with significant growth, while Trentino – Alto Adige/Südtirol experienced a CSAT decrease.
Average check indicates customer spending per visit, influencing revenue and profitability. Monitoring trends helps optimize pricing and promotions.
The average check for KFC in Italy is 16.3 EUR, an increase of 7.8% year-over-year. Friuli – Venezia Giulia has the highest average check at 17.9 EUR, while the overall trend shows a steady increase over the observed months.
Outlet count reflects market presence and accessibility. Tracking locations informs expansion and assesses geographic penetration effectiveness.
KFC has the most outlets in Lombardy (31), indicating a strong presence in this region. Lazio follows with 17 outlets. The number of outlets varies significantly by state, showing uneven geographic distribution.
Identifying key competitors reveals market dynamics and helps refine strategies to gain a competitive edge and understand customer choices.
McDonald's is KFC's top competitor in Italy with a cross-visitation rate of 22.25%. Burger King (7.09%), Autogrill (6.66%), and Old Wild West (4.91%) also show notable cross-visitation from KFC customers.
Traffic workload reveals peak hours and informs staffing and marketing strategies to optimize service and customer experience, aligning resources.
KFC in Italy experiences peak traffic between 11 AM and 9 PM, with the highest workload around 1 PM. Traffic is minimal during early morning hours, indicating operational focus during the day and evening.
Understanding consumer segments informs targeted marketing and positioning, maximizing relevance and resonance with specific demographic groups.
KFC customers in Italy show a higher affinity for women (84%) and a strong over-representation for Gen Y (113%) and Gen Z (146%) consumers, while Gen X is under-represented (77%). This indicates a significant engagement from younger demographics.
